Output 3a371c18604e411f93c29072e432a7bb8833d7a41f089a7147be2c4fcf0ca126:3

value
10737927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df73f67883495c50987185a0068311f2621ce9d OP_EQUAL
address
MRDc8knJbF4r4BAw9reho5SFf93PqqKjhc
transaction
3a371c18604e411f93c29072e432a7bb8833d7a41f089a7147be2c4fcf0ca126
spent
true